Cozy Café and Pastry VignettesOne of the most relaxing vacation rituals is spending a slow morning at a local café. Instead of painting the entire bustling street, zoom in on the cozy details right in front of you. Paint your morning cappuccino with its swirl of foam, accompanied by a flaky, golden croissant on a ceramic plate. Use warm ochres, deep burnt siennas, and soft creams to convey the comforting texture of baked goods. Capture the gentle steam rising from your cup using a wet-on-wet technique with faint gray washes. Documenting these small culinary moments captures the literal flavor of your destination in a charming, intimate way.

Charming Window Boxes and DoorwaysEvery destination has its own unique architectural personality, often found in its quietest corners. Look for weathered wooden doors framed by creeping ivy, or stone window sills bursting with colorful flowers. These subjects are less intimidating than painting an entire cityscape, yet they carry immense local character. Use vibrant reds and pinks for the blossoms, letting the colors bleed slightly into a soft green background to create a lush, blooming effect. Add depth by painting crisp shadows under the window frames using a cool mix of ultramarine blue and a touch of purple, making the scene pop with sunlight.

Serene Souvenir Flat LaysWhen the weather keeps you indoors, look to the items you have collected along the way. A cozy watercolor flat lay is a beautiful way to catalog your journey. Arrange a few meaningful objects on your hotel desk, such as a train ticket, a smooth sea glass pebble, a local postcard, and a sprig of wild lavender. Sketch these items scattered organically across your page. Layer soft, transparent washes of watercolor over your sketches to give them a gentle, vintage feel. This approach turns everyday travel ephemera into a cohesive, artistic narrative of your trip.

Soft Sunset Seascapes and LandscapesNature provides some of the most comforting visual experiences, especially during the golden hour. Whether you are watching the sun dip behind rolling hills or sink into a calm ocean, sunsets are perfect for watercolor exploration. Wet your paper thoroughly before applying a vibrant wash of lemon yellow at the horizon, blending upward into warm rose and deep lavender. Because the paper is wet, the colors will fuse seamlessly, creating a glowing sky. Keep the foreground land or water simple by painting it as a dark, resting silhouette to anchor the glowing sky above.

Tips for Your On-the-Go Art KitKeeping your art practice cozy and stress-free means keeping your equipment minimal. A pocket-sized watercolor tin with twelve essential colors is more than enough for any trip. Pair this with a refillable water brush pen, which eliminates the need for an open water cup and prevents accidental spills in public spaces. A small, hardbound watercolor journal with thick, cold-press paper will protect your paintings while traveling in a backpack. By keeping your tools simple and accessible, you can easily open your journal on a train, a park bench, or a beach blanket whenever inspiration strikes.
